NOTE:

When formatting the LDEV, make sure that the value of the status attribute of the LDEV

is Blocked. If the value of status is Normal, specify true in the force parameter when you
format the LDEV.

NOTE:

If the LUSE volume you want to specify includes an LDEV whose status is not Blocked,

delete that LUSE volume, and then execute the command.

NOTE:

If you execute this command while LDEVs are being formatted in the target storage

subsystem, an error occurs.

Table 4-28

FormatLU command parameters

Parameter Name Status

Description

serialnum

Required

Serial number of the storage subsystem of the LU to be formatted

model

Required

Model of the storage subsystem of the LU to be formatted

devnums

Required

List of the device numbers of the LUs to be formatted
When you specify multiple device numbers, separate the numbers by
using a comma as a delimiter.
This parameter can be specified in decimal or in colon-separated
hexadecimal. If you specify a hexadecimal number, for
XP12000/XP10000/SVS200, XP1024/XP128, and XP512/XP48, use the
xx:yy format, where xx is the CU number, and yy is the LDEV number. For
XP24000/XP20000, use the ww:xx:yy format, where ww is the LDKC
number, xx is the CU number, and yy is the LDEV number. ww is optional.
If you omit ww, the LDKC number is regarded as 0.

NOTE:

The execution results are output in decimal.

wait

Optional

Specifies whether to wait until formatting is complete before ending the
command.
You can specify the following values:

true

: Wait until formatting is complete before ending the command.

false

: Do not wait until formatting is complete before ending the

command.

If this parameter is omitted, false is set.

NOTE:

If you specify true for this parameter, you cannot specify true for

the quickformat parameter at the same time.

force

Optional

Specifies whether to format LDEVs whose status is Normal.

You can specify the following values:

true

: Format LDEVs whose status is Normal.

false

: Do not format LDEVs whose status is Normal.

If this parameter is omitted, false is set.

quickformat

Optional
(for
XP24000/
XP20000)

Specifies whether to format the LU by using Quick Format.
You can specify the following values:

true

: Format the LU by using Quick Format.

false

: Do not format the LU by using Quick Format.

If this parameter is omitted, false is set.

NOTE:

If you specify true for this parameter, you cannot specify true for

the wait parameter at the same time.

NOTE:

The DKC microcode version required for formatting the LU by

using Quick Format is 60-02-4x-xx/xx or later.
